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bishop's Mitre | Hainan Hare |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Hemiptera (Hemiptera) | Lagomorpha (Rabbits & Hares) |
| Family | Pentatomidae | Leporidae (Rabbits & Hares) |
| Genus | Aelia | Lepus |
| Species | Aelia acuminata | Lepus hainanus |
